RESEARCH ON SPEED AND PRESSURE CONTROL STRATEGY OF STABLE SWITCH ABOUT FOREPOLING EQUIPMENT
Published 2017-01-01“…Taking into account the operational principle of forepoling equipment,and as the target to improving support efficiency and reducing the disturbance on the roof in the process of supporting,a kind of speed and pressure composition control method was presented.The control method adopts the constant pump driven directly by servo motor to replace the traditional electro-hydraulic proportional valve,and the variable structure algorithm based on the fuzzy sliding mode was used as control strategy.Theoretical analysis and experimental results show that,compared with the traditional speed and pressure control method,the control method presented in the paper can reduce concussion on the roof in the process of switching from speed control to pressure control,and can improve support efficiency.Research findings can provide a theoretical basis for the development and control strategy of forepoling equipment.…”
